Whole Wheat Noodles are a nutritious twist on traditional pasta, made from whole wheat flour that retains the bran and germ. This means they are packed with fiber, vitamins, and minerals, offering a heart-healthy option for your meals. Originating from Asian cuisines, these versatile noodles can be used in stir-fries, soups, or salads, adding a delightful nutty flavor to any dish. With a lower glycemic index than regular noodles, they help maintain stable energy levels. Enjoy Whole Wheat Noodles as a delicious, wholesome alternative that satisfies your cravings while nourishing your body.
